About The Position

The 2026 Population and Housing Census will generate a comprehensive dataset critical for evidence-based policymaking and development planning in Sierra Leone. Transforming processed census data into actionable insights requires advanced statistical analysis, interpretation, and reporting aligned with international standards. This consultancy will support Statistics Sierra Leone in producing high-quality census outputs, including statistical tables, analytical reports, and dissemination materials. To analyze census data and produce high-quality statistical outputs, reports, and visualizations that inform policy and development planning. In pursuance of the objectives of the engagement, the consultant, in close coordination and collaboration with the relevant Unit at Statistics Sierra Leone (Stats SL), and UNFPA, will be required to assist in the planning, organization, implementation, monitoring, and evaluation of the data processing flow of the 2026 PHC.

Responsibilities

  • Conduct descriptive and inferential statistical analysis
  • Generate key demographic and socio-economic indicators
  • Segment data by geographic, demographic, and socio-economic variables
  • Work with cleaned datasets to produce analytical tables
  • Support validation of tabulated outputs for consistency
  • Support the preparation of the initial pilot census report
  • Contribute to thematic reports (e.g. population structure, fertility, migration)
  • Ensure outputs align with UN and national reporting standards
  • Develop charts, graphs, and infographics
  • Support clear communication of findings
  • Contribute to policy briefs and summary reports
  • Highlight key findings relevant to national development priorities
  • Participate in and support training of Stats SL staff
  • Support knowledge transfer on Data analysis techniques, Report writing, and Data visualization
  • Work closely with the Data Processing Consultant
  • Provide feedback on data quality issues
  • Participate in technical working sessions and dissemination activities
